Networking driver tests are executed within kselftest framework like any
|
||||
other tests. They support testing both real device drivers and emulated /
|
||||
software drivers (latter mostly to test the core parts of the stack).
|
||||
|
||||
SW mode
|
||||
~~~~~~~
|
||||
|
||||
By default, when no extra parameters are set or exported, tests execute
|
||||
against software drivers such as netdevsim. No extra preparation is required
|
||||
the software devices are created and destroyed as part of the test.
|
||||
In this mode the tests are indistinguishable from other selftests and
|
||||
(for example) can be run under ``virtme-ng`` like the core networking selftests.
|
||||
|
||||
HW mode
|
||||
~~~~~~~
|
||||
|
||||
Executing tests against a real device requires external preparation.
|
||||
The netdevice against which tests will be run must exist, be running
|
||||
(in UP state) and be configured with an IP address.
|
||||
|
||||
Refer to list of :ref:`Variables` later in this file to set up running
|
||||
the tests against a real device.
|
||||
|
||||
Both modes required
|
||||
~~~~~~~~~~~~~~~~~~~
|
||||
|
||||
All tests in drivers/net must support running both against a software device
|
||||
and a real device. SW-only tests should instead be placed in net/ or
|
||||
drivers/net/netdevsim, HW-only tests in drivers/net/hw.
|
||||
|
||||
Variables
|
||||
=========
|

The variables can be set in the environment or by creating a net.config
|
||||
file in the same directory as this README file. Example::
|
||||
|
||||
$ NETIF=eth0 ./some_test.sh
|
||||
@@ -23,9 +47,9 @@ or::
|
||||
# Variable set in a file
|
||||
NETIF=eth0
|
||||
|
||||
Please note that the config parser is very simple, if there are
|
||||
any non-alphanumeric characters in the value it needs to be in
|
||||
double quotes.
|
||||
Local test (which don't require endpoint for sending / receiving traffic)
|
||||
need only the ``NETIF`` variable. Remaining variables define the endpoint
|
||||
and communication method.

Example
|
||||
=======
|
||||
|
||||
Build the selftests::
|
||||
|
||||
# make -C tools/testing/selftests/ TARGETS="drivers/net drivers/net/hw"
|
||||
|
||||
"Install" the tests and copy them over to the target machine::
|
||||
|
||||
# make -C tools/testing/selftests/ TARGETS="drivers/net drivers/net/hw" \
|
||||
install INSTALL_PATH=/tmp/ksft-net-drv
|
||||
|
||||
# rsync -ra --delete /tmp/ksft-net-drv root@192.168.1.1:/root/
|
||||
|
||||
On the target machine, running the tests will use netdevsim by default::
|
||||
|
||||
[/root] # ./ksft-net-drv/run_kselftest.sh -t drivers/net:ping.py
|
||||
TAP version 13
|
||||
1..1
|
||||
# timeout set to 45
|
||||
# selftests: drivers/net: ping.py
|
||||
# KTAP version 1
|
||||
# 1..3
|
||||
# ok 1 ping.test_v4
|
||||
# ok 2 ping.test_v6
|
||||
# ok 3 ping.test_tcp
|
||||
# # Totals: pass:3 fail:0 xfail:0 xpass:0 skip:0 error:0
|
||||
ok 1 selftests: drivers/net: ping.py
|
||||
|
||||
Create a config with remote info::
|
||||
|
||||
[/root] # cat > ./ksft-net-drv/drivers/net/net.config <<EOF
|
||||
NETIF=eth0
|
||||
LOCAL_V4=192.168.1.1
|
||||
REMOTE_V4=192.168.1.2
|
||||
REMOTE_TYPE=ssh
|
||||
REMOTE_ARGS=root@192.168.1.2
|
||||
EOF
|
||||
|
||||
Run the test::
|
||||
|
||||
[/root] # ./ksft-net-drv/drivers/net/ping.py
|
||||
KTAP version 1
|
||||
1..3
|
||||
ok 1 ping.test_v4
|
||||
ok 2 ping.test_v6 # SKIP Test requires IPv6 connectivity
|
||||
ok 3 ping.test_tcp
|
||||
# Totals: pass:2 fail:0 xfail:0 xpass:0 skip:1 error:0
